On Sun, 2008-02-03 at 21:46 +0100, Kristoffer Ericson wrote:
> shortlog:
> The HP Jornada 6xx series have simple leds thats able to produce green or red light.
> This patch enables the leds to be used by the kernel and/or userland.
>
> signed-off-by: Kristoffer Ericson <kristoffer.ericson@gmail.com>
>
> Richard please note that this driver makes use of
> include/asm-sh/hd6446x.h which is a merged header not yet
> available. I've sent patch to paul but gotten no answer yet. If you
> cannot commit it for that reason, then please just look through it.
It shouldn't really go in until thats been merged. I couldn't see
anything wrong with the driver so just let me know when that header has
merged...
